Rumours of a Phantom movie adaptation had first started to circulate when director Sergio Leone expressed his interest in the property in an interview. Leone had started to write a script and scout locations for his proposed film version of the Phantom, which he planned to be followed by an adaptation of Lee Falk's other comic-strip hero, Mandrake the Magician. In December, the crew traveled to Australia, where production occupied eight sound stages at the Village Roadshow Studios in Brisbane, Queensland. According to Dante: I developed the script with the late Jeff Boam, who wrote Innerspace, as a kind of a spoof. Production designer Paul Peters changed a deserted warehouse in the town Krabi into a large sound stage, where the Phantom's Skull Cave abode was erected, including his Chronicle Chamber, vault, and radio and treasure rooms. The film's score was composed by David Newman, who previously collaborated with director Simon Wincer on Operation Dumbo Drop, and performed by the London Metropolitan Orchestra under the composer's baton. Several of the characters in the film derive from these stories: Kabai Sengh (played by Cary-Hiroyuki Tagawa), leader of the Sengh Brotherhood (the name of the brotherhood was changed to 'Sengh' in the film, to avoid offending people named Singh), Sala (played by Catherine Zeta-Jones), leader of the Sky Band, a group of female air pirates, and Jimmy Wells (Jon Tenney), a wealthy playboy.
